Accounting 1103 - Fundamentals of Accounting

Institution:
Carl Albert State College
Subject:
Description:
This course covers record keeping for small businesses. Double-entry system is used and an emphasis is placed on special journals and financial reports. This course can be used as a preparatory course for Accounting 2103 and for technical students who have had no previous training or experience in bookkeeping.
